No matter what telescope you're using for long-exposure astrophotography, precise guiding is an absolute requirement to get pinpoint star images. Using both a dedicated autoguider device and guide scope telescope is arguably the best way to optimize the accuracy of any astrophotography pursuit. Employing a complete autoguiding setup is especially useful when going after images of faint deep-sky objects when multiple lengthy exposures are required.

Orion CT80 80mm Compact Refractor Telescope Optical Tube
With a short focal length of 400mm, the included CT80 refractor makes an ideal guide scope. Since the fast f/5.0 optical tube provides an expansive wide field-of-view, this lightweight refractor makes it easy to acquire guide stars. With fully coated optics and a light weight of just 2.25 lbs., the CT80 refractor delivers bright views of potential guide stars and won't add a lot of weight to astrophotography setups.
Orion StarShoot AutoGuider
The popular Orion StarShoot AutoGuider keeps track of a selected guide star and communicates constantly with connected equatorial telescope mount to correct any tracking errors throughout long exposure astrophotography sessions. The sensor inside the StarShoot AutoGuider is a high-resolution, 1/2" format 1.3-megapixel CMOS monochrome chip, with 5.2µ x 5.2µ pixels for highly accurate guiding. The chip resides in a super-compact, anodized aluminum housing that measures just 2.5" wide by 2.35" long and weighs a mere 4.4 oz. Thanks to the small pixel size, the highly accurate sensor makes the StarShoot AutoGuider a perfect match with the short focal length CT80 80mm Compact Refractor Optical Tube.
Orion 105mm ID Pair of Guide Scope Rings
The included set of two cast-metal rings are designed to hold the ShortTube 80 refractor and provide a wide range of alignment adjustment so the guide scope can be aligned with your astrophotography telescope easily. Each Guide Scope Ring features three non-marring nylon alignment screws for precise alignment of guide scope without scratching.
Orion Guide Scope Ring Mounting Bar
The rigid anodized aluminum Guide Scope Ring Mounting Bar is included to attach the entire Awesome AutoGuider Package to an astrophotography telescope. Attach the Guide Scope Rings to the Mounting Bar with the included hardware and then install the CT80 refractor into the Guide Scope Rings. Then couple the entire Awesome AutoGuider package to your astrophotography telescope. Pre-drilled through-holes allow easy attachment.
1.25" Orion Telescope Eyepiece Extension Tube
An anodized, machined aluminum 1.25" Orion Eyepiece Extension Tube is included for extra focuser "back travel" on the CT80 refractor telescope so focus can be achieved easily.
With its total assembled weight of just 3.8 lbs., the Orion CT80 80mm Refractor StarShoot AutoGuider Package can easily be added to virtually any astrophotography set-up without exceeding your imaging-capable EQ mount's payload capacity.
Not compatible with Schmidt-Cassegrain telescopes.
